If you love dogs and you’re anywhere near the vicinity of Brooklyn, New York,on Sunday, May 22nd, definitely swing by “Brooklyn Howls” -the night of rock and burlesque isthis weekend’s hot ticket to support dog rescue.
The venue is the Glasslands Gallery in Greenpoint,your host is The World Famous Bob, and the lineup includes excellent bands (Clouder, Gold Smoke, Pump, and Drew and the Medicinal Pen),plus a Who’s Who of celebrity burlesque: Bambi the Mermaid, Bunny Love, Della Dare & Sequinette.
And, to helpeveryone overcomeMonday morning dread, there’ll bedrinks galore.
Doors open at 6 p.m.
All proceeds from ticket sales willsupport Dog Habitat Rescue, a 501(c)(3) not-for-profit that’s metropolitan New York City’s most refined and focused canine rescue facility. The rescue is the non-profit arm of Unleash Brooklyn, New York City’sbest boarding destination, where rescue dogs get the sameTLC and VIP treatment as the paying K9 customers.
